Evaluation of appropriate method for Zn fertilization of rice in the lower gangetic plain of West Bengal, India
Abstract
Considering the essentiality of zinc as well as its widespread deficiencies in rice soils, a field experiment was conducted in2019 at Central Research Farm of Bidhan Chandra Krishi Viswavidyalaya, Gayeshpur, Nadia district in the lower Gangetic plain of West Bengal to study the effect of different sources of Zn as well as the methodology of its application involving different combinations of soil application and spraying at different stages of crop growth on the enhancement of the Zn-content in rice crop. The application of Zn produced significantly better results than control with respect to grain yield as well as zinc content in grain. The treatment comprising application of Zn @10 kg ha-1 in the form of ZnSO4.7H2O in soil along with one foliar spray in the form of Zn-EDTA @0.5% at the maximum tillering stageproved superior statistically recording highest grain yield. Results also revealed thatsoil application of zinc at the time of plantingin combination of one foliar spray @ 0.5% at maximum tillering stage was found more effective than application of zinc only through two foliar applications.
